Victoria Arlen was just 11 years old when she developed two rare conditions that caused her to lose the ability to walk, speak, eat or move. Her condition left her in a vegetative state for 4 years.
But even though Victoria could not control her own body, she was still of sound mind and could hear and understand everything going on around her. So for years, she laid in a hospital bed listening to doctor's tell her parents that she would never come out of this state but she had no way to communicate with them.
Victoria was essentially trapped in her own body. But one day, Victoria realized that she had regained the control of her eyes. She used this movement and blinks to let her mom know that she was still inside.
It was truly a miracle and hearing her retell this story with her mother by her side is enough to bring tears to anyone's eyes. Through lots of patience and dedication, Victoria even regained all of her abilities, including being able to walk.
Now, she's thriving and serving as an inspiration to all of those around her. What an incredible story of triumph!

Candace Cameron Bure spent over a year as a co-host on the popular daytime show The View. The program consists of a panel of women who discuss hot topics of the day and their differing opinions. Candace was the lone conservative voice on the panel and many times she was met with opposition for her stance on certain issues. But ultimately, the co-hosts had nothing but love for one another.
Today, Candace is back on the set to talk about her newest endeavors and her time on The View. She looked back at one of her hardest days there. That morning, there had been a shooting in San Bernandino, California. Candace lives in California but was on the other side of the coast to tape The View. Her children were in school at the time and they were placed on lockdown. She was so overcome with emotion and it was 10 minutes before showtime and she was a wreck.
That's when Whoopi Goldberg knocked on her door. She let Whoopi in and the two just embraced. In that moment, there were no differences of opinion, only love and support. Candace remembers crying into Whoopi's arm and the kindness that was displayed. It's something that has stayed with Candace since that moment. What an inspiring ripple of kindness.
